Setting Up Your Remote IoT VPC SSH Raspberry Pi
Alright, now we're getting to the good stuff. Setting up a remote IoT VPC SSH Raspberry Pi might sound intimidating, but with the right steps, it's totally doable. Here's a step-by-step guide to get you started:
Step 1: Start by installing the operating system on your Raspberry Pi. Raspbian or Raspberry Pi OS is a great choice for beginners.
Step 2: Configure your network settings to ensure your Raspberry Pi can connect to your VPC.
Step 3: Set up SSH on your Raspberry Pi by enabling it in the settings. This allows you to remotely access your device securely.
Step 4: Use a VPC service to create a secure network environment for your IoT devices.

Securing Your Remote IoT VPC SSH Raspberry Pi
Security should always be at the forefront of your mind when working with remote IoT setups. VPC SSH is a great start, but there's more you can do to fortify your system. Implementing firewalls, encryption, and regular security audits can make a world of difference.
Here are some security best practices:
- Enable two-factor authentication for SSH access.
- Regularly update your software and firmware to patch vulnerabilities.
- Monitor your network traffic for any suspicious activity.
Common Security Threats and How to Mitigate Them
Knowing the threats is half the battle. Here are some common security risks and how to tackle them:
- Unsecured SSH Connections: Use strong encryption and avoid using default passwords.
- Malware and Viruses: Install antivirus software and keep your system updated.
- Unauthorized Access: Limit access to trusted users and regularly review access permissions.
Downloading and Managing Data on Your Raspberry Pi
Managing data downloads on your Raspberry Pi is crucial for maintaining an efficient IoT setup. Whether you're collecting sensor data or running analytics, having a solid data management strategy is key. Use tools like SCP or SFTP to transfer files securely, and consider setting up automated scripts for regular downloads.

Troubleshooting Common Issues
No setup is without its hiccups. Here are some common issues you might encounter and how to fix them:
- SSH Connection Issues: Check your network settings and ensure SSH is enabled.
- Data Transfer Errors: Verify your file paths and permissions.
- Device Connectivity Problems: Restart your devices and ensure all cables are connected properly.
